Victor Altamirano, 41

Victor was last seen by his live in girlfriend at their residence at 116 W F St in Turlock on July 26, 2023. He was captured on video surveillance leaving the property in his black 2011 Lincoln MKZ bearing California license plate 9BWN399. License plate reader (LPR) cameras in Livingston, California, Merced County captured Victor's vehicle coming and going in and around the city from July 16, 2023 through July 27, 2023. The reporting party (RP) had access to track two (2) Apple AirTags Victor had activated. One of the AirTags attached to his keys last pinged in Merced County on July 27, 2023. The other attached to his cell phone last pinged at a truck stop in Kingman Arizona on July 28, 2023. A friend of Victor's shared a cell phone video of Victor's vehicle parked, unoccupied, with the windows down on what appeared to be a rural property, taken sometime between July 26th and July 28th. This property was later identified and located in Merced County. On August 3, 2023 Victor's vehicle was located in an orchard on W Dickenson Ferry Rd in Merced, California, Merced County.
